Explain the functions of the nervous system - Answer -Memory and Learning
-Maintains Homeostasis
-Monitors internal and external environment through sensory receptors
-Integrates the information received
-Initiates and coordinates a response

Explain how excitable tissues maintain a negative resting membrane potential. - Answer -
Increased concentration of cations outside the cell relative to the inside of the cell, cell
membrane is more permeable to K+ than to Na+
Describe the process of an Action Potential - Answer -A graded potential triggers an AP which
opens voltage-gates Na+ channels
-The Na+ spreads and then opens Na+ channels and initiates the AP in the adjacent region along
the axon
-K+ channels are opened in the initial segment and the Na+ ions cannot trigger an AP in that
region since it's absolutely refractory
